1 | Halothane addition caused 100% hydrolysis of all diacylphosphoglycerides by phospholipase A2, suggesting a mutual potentiation. | Halothane | phospholipase A2 group IB | Homo sapiens |
2 | The major products of phospholipase A2 activity, arachidonic acid and lysophosphatidylcholine, when exogenously added, also greatly increased hemolysis induced by halothane, with arachidonic acid most closely resembling the synergism observed with phospholipase A2. | Halothane | phospholipase A2 group IB | Homo sapiens |
3 | Dantrolene and mepacrine antagonized the synergism between halothane and phospholipase A2 most likely by reducing the lytic action of halothane in the presence of arachidonic acid. | Halothane | phospholipase A2 group IB | Homo sapiens |
